Key Strategies for Scaling Customer Support

1. Leverage Automation Tools

Automation can significantly reduce the workload on your support team. Consider implementing:

  • Chatbots for instant responses to common queries.
  • Automated ticketing systems to streamline issue tracking.
  • Email autoresponders to acknowledge customer inquiries.

2. Streamline Processes

Efficiency is key. Here are some ways to streamline your customer support processes:

  • Create a comprehensive knowledge base for both customers and support staff.
  • Develop standard operating procedures (SOPs) for common issues.
  • Utilize a centralized communication platform to keep all team members informed.

3. Invest in Training

Training your team is essential for maintaining high-quality support. Focus on:

  • Regular training sessions to keep skills sharp.
  • Role-playing scenarios to prepare for real-life situations.
  • Encouraging team members to share knowledge and best practices.

4. Gather and Utilize Customer Feedback

Understanding your customers' needs is crucial. Implement feedback mechanisms such as:

  • Surveys after support interactions.
  • Regular check-ins with customers to assess satisfaction.
  • Monitoring social media for customer sentiments.
